What are the steps involved in the procurement process?

Procurement is the process of obtaining goods or services in a structured, competitive way to ensure the best value and timely delivery. The full sequence shown—identifying needs, developing specifications, sourcing suppliers, soliciting bids, evaluating proposals, and placing orders—covers everything from defining what is required to securing it with an approved purchase. Each step builds on the one before: you start by clarifying what is needed, then translate that into precise specs so vendors can quote accurately, find and assess potential suppliers, invite competitive offers, compare those offers using objective criteria, and finally issue the purchase order to formalize the transaction. This approach ensures clear requirements, fair competition, and proper contracting.
